What happens when you’ve done everything right, hit the milestones, followed the plan, built the “good life” and still feel like something’s missing? In this week’s episode, I’m joined by transformational coach and spiritual mentor Hélène Caniac for a powerful conversation about what it really means to move from achievement to fulfillment. Together, we explore the embodied, lived-in practice of self-trust, pleasure, and presence; how to sustain your power and purpose without burning out or betraying yourself.


We dive deep into the systems that have systemically severed our self-trust, from capitalism and productivity culture to patriarchal conditioning and the ways spirituality itself can become another form of performance. Hélène unpacks how disconnection has been woven into our collective DNA for generations, and why rebuilding trust with ourselves is one of the most radical, world-changing acts we can take.


This isn’t about abandoning ambition or burning everything down (though we talk about the temptation of both). It’s about learning to build capacity, to hold freedom, to discern truth, and to stay grounded in your body even when life feels chaotic. We talk about what it looks like to live your spirituality in real time, in traffic, in conversation, in motherhood, in leadership, and how to move beyond personal development as a silo into a way of being that’s fully integrated in community.


Because true embodiment isn’t isolation, it’s integration. It’s remembering that we heal in relationship, that pleasure is a collective practice, and that wholeness isn’t achieved alone on a mountaintop, it’s lived in the everyday mess of being human.

Meet Hélène:

Hélène Caniac, PCC, MBA is a former military investigator turned transformational coach helping high-achieving women and changemakers reclaim their voice, rebuild capacity, and live with unshakable self-trust. She’s the creator of The Reclamation and Self-Expression Academy, and founder of Le Salon, a community for thoughtful rebels who are done performing growth and ready to embody fulfillment. Through her blend of candid compassion, deconditioning work, and neurosomatic modalities, she helps people stop outsourcing their power and start leading their lives from within, creating sustainable success guided by pleasure, not productivity.
